Can I learn DSA in 1 month?
Advantages of using Python for DSA
Rapid Prototyping: Python's dynamic typing and automatic memory management make it easy to prototype and test algorithms quickly.
Extensive Libraries: Python has a vast library of pre-implemented data structures and algorithms, making it easy to implement DSA..
How should I study data structures and algorithms?
How to learn data structures and algorithms
- Focus on depth.
Programmers often see the same problem repeatedly in different systems.- Identify typical core problems
- Master each data structure
- Practice spaced repetition
- Identify patterns and isolate them
- Expand your knowledge
- Practice multiple ways
Is Python good for DSA?
Data structures and algorithms (DSA) goes through solutions to standard problems in detail and gives you an insight into how efficient it is to use each one of them.
It also teaches you the science of evaluating the efficiency of an algorithm.
This enables you to choose the best of various choices..
What do we study in Data Structures and Algorithms?
Usually, it takes 2-3 months to learn the basics and then a rigorous, six months regular practice of questions to master data structures and algorithms..
What is data structure & algorithms?
Data structure and algorithms are two of the most important aspects of computer science.
Data structures allow us to organize and store data, while algorithms allow us to process that data in a meaningful way.
Learning data structure and algorithms will help you become a better programmer..
What is the course of Data Structures and Algorithms by Harvard University?
A data structure is a method of organizing data in a virtual system.
Think of sequences of numbers, or tables of data: these are both well-defined data structures.
An algorithm is a sequence of steps executed by a computer that takes an input and transforms it into a target output..
What is the course of data structures and algorithms by Harvard University?
Computer Science.
Online.
CS50's Introduction to Programming with Scratch.
A gentle introduction to programming that prepares you for subsequent courses in coding. Programming.
Online.
CS50's Understanding Technology. Computer Science.
Online.
CS50's Computer Science for Business Professionals. Data Science.
In-Person.
Blended..
What is the course of data structures and algorithms by Harvard University?
Usually, it takes 2-3 months to learn the basics and then a rigorous, six months regular practice of questions to master data structures and algorithms..
- Algorithms is probably one of the harder courses in your comp sci. degree, but it's totally doable.
What makes it so difficult compared to other courses is how much intuition is involved in designing/analyzing algorithms.